Machine Learning Model Building
The journey of creating a successful website AI system is a multifaceted sequence, extending far beyond initial idea. It involves a careful mixture of data acquisition, meticulous attribute selection, rigorous model training, and finally, a thoughtful strategy to deployment. Initially, a clear understanding of the problem to be solved is vital, followed by the selection of the most relevant methodology. Iterative experimentation is key throughout the creation process, ensuring optimal accuracy. Post-training, careful verification and adjustment are performed to guarantee reliability. The deployment stage itself necessitates attention to factors like scalability, latency, and ongoing maintenance to ensure the intelligent solution delivers sustained benefit over time.
